#187d62 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#187d62 is composed of 9.4% red, 49% green and 38.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 80.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 21.6% yellow and 51% black. It has a hue angle of 164 degrees, a saturation of 67.8% and a lightness of 29.2%. #187d62 color hex could be obtained by blending #30fac4 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#006666.

Shades and Tints of #187d62

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020a08 is the darkest color, while #f8fefc is the lightest one.

Tones of #187d62

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#464f4d is the less saturated color, while #01946d is the most saturated one.
